Kayne Hammington (born 24 September 1990) is a New Zealand rugby union footballer who currently plays as a halfback for Manawatu in the ITM Cup.[1][2] During the 2015 Super Rugby season he was called into the Chiefs squad as an injury replacement due to the absence of Tawera Kerr-Barlow, Augustine Pulu and Leon Fukofuka. He appeared on the bench once for the Chiefs playoff match away to the Highlanders, however he didn't get any game time.[3]

Hammington was a member New Zealand side which won the 2010 IRB Junior World Championship in Argentina.[4]
